Following your dreams is no easy road. For those seeking motivation, Cocoa Sarai has the tune with her new single “Big Dummy.”
Hailing from Brooklyn by way of Los Angeles, the singer-songwriter vividly paints her journey to becoming an artist, regardless of how long it has taken.
With production from Symphony and Dre Pinckney, they lay quite a fitting background in the dreamy, doo-wop inspired track.
On the hook, she sings, “And oh honey / I would do this sh** for no money / 10 years you ain’t pop you big dummy / Talent I got they can’t take from me / And I couldn’t stop if I tried.”
If her name looks familiar, she was a featured artist on Anderson.Paak‘s 2018 album, Oxnard. She recently won a Grammy for her work on his latest album, Ventura.
